KASAMA Rum for National Rum Day on 8/13 and Recipes to CelebrateAugust 15, 2021Kasama is a new small-batch Filipino rum from female founder, Alexandra Dorda. The rum is named after the Filipino term for “together.” It pays homage to founder Alexandra Dorda’s Filipino-Polish heritage with an outstanding rum that defies the category.

FIOL Prosecco Delivers an Award-Winning Wine for National Prosecco Day 8/13August 10, 2021FIOL, the award-winning, category-disrupting Prosecco from Treviso, is shaking up the way we enjoy Italian sparkling wine. Innovative yet deeply rooted in the Venetian tradition, FIOL is made with the highest quality Glera grapes from the heart of the Prosecco D.O.C. territory by renowned winemaker Marzio Pol.
New York City Icon Nas Launches Exclusive CONCERT TO FEED NYC Benefiting City HarvestAugust 10, 2021Grammy winning and legendary hip-hop artist Nas announced today the “Concert to Feed NYC” on Thursday, Sept. 23 at the historic Forest Hills Stadium in Queens. Proceeds from the concert will benefit City Harvest, New York City’s first and largest food rescue organization, during a time of historic food insecurity across the city, and the costs of the venue have been generously donated.
